数据仓库与数据挖掘:行业解决方案探索
需积分: 32 164 浏览量
更新于2024-08-16
收藏 969KB PPT 举报
“数据仓库与数据挖掘是现代信息技术领域的重要组成部分,尤其在数据分析和决策支持方面发挥着关键作用。数据仓库是为企业管理和决策提供主题导向、集成、非易失且随时间变化的数据集合,而数据挖掘则是在这些大量数据中发现有价值信息的过程。”
数据仓库概念:
数据仓库是一个专为决策支持设计的系统,它整合了来自多个异构数据源的数据,保持历史数据不变性,并以时间序列的形式展现数据变化。数据仓库的主要特征包括:主题导向,意味着数据围绕特定业务领域组织;集成,数据经过清洗和转换,确保一致性;非易失,数据一旦加载到仓库,不会被修改或删除;时间变异,强调数据随时间的变化。
数据仓库体系结构与组件:
数据仓库的架构通常包括数据源、ETL(提取、转换、加载)、数据仓库服务器、数据集市和前端工具。数据源是原始数据的来源,ETL负责数据清洗和转换,数据仓库服务器存储处理后的数据,数据集市是针对特定用户或部门的小型仓库,前端工具用于数据分析和报表生成。
数据仓库设计:
设计数据仓库时,需要考虑数据模型(如星型、雪花型或星座型)、数据分区策略、索引优化以及性能调优等。此外,还需要关注数据的安全性和访问控制,以确保数据的完整性和合规性。
数据仓库技术与数据库技术的区别:
数据仓库不同于操作型数据库,其主要目标是支持分析而不是事务处理。数据仓库使用批处理更新,而数据库则实时处理事务。数据仓库设计侧重于读取效率,而数据库优化写入和更新速度。数据仓库的数据是汇总的,适合查询,而数据库通常存储详细记录。
数据仓库性能:
性能是数据仓库的关键考量因素,涉及查询速度、数据加载速率和系统响应时间。优化包括硬件升级、数据库调优、使用缓存和索引等策略。
数据挖掘应用概述:
数据挖掘是从大量数据中发现模式、关联和规律的过程,分为分类、聚类、关联规则、序列模式、异常检测和预测等多种方法。这些技术在市场分析、客户细分、欺诈检测、销售预测等领域有广泛应用。
数据挖掘技术与趋势:
随着大数据、人工智能和机器学习的发展,数据挖掘技术正向深度学习、流式数据挖掘和半监督学习等方向演进。同时,实时和在线数据挖掘成为新的研究热点。
数据挖掘应用平台:
科研项目中的数据挖掘应用平台,通常集成了多种数据挖掘算法和工具,提供友好的用户界面,便于业务人员进行无代码或低代码的数据分析。
总结:
数据仓库和数据挖掘是现代企业获取洞察力、驱动战略决策的关键工具。数据仓库提供稳定的数据环境,数据挖掘则从这些数据中提炼价值。两者结合,为企业提供了一个强大的信息管理系统,帮助他们在竞争激烈的市场中取得优势。
302 浏览量
1166 浏览量
2008-06-08 上传
2021-10-11 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
条之
- 粉丝: 24
- 资源: 2万+
最新资源
- BottleJS快速入门:演示JavaScript依赖注入优势
- vConsole插件使用教程:输出与复制日志文件
- Node.js v12.7.0版本发布 - 适合高性能Web服务器与网络应用
- Android中实现图片的双指和双击缩放功能
- Anum Pinki英语至乌尔都语开源词典:23000词汇会话
- 三菱电机SLIMDIP智能功率模块在变频洗衣机的应用分析
- 用JavaScript实现的剪刀石头布游戏指南
- Node.js v12.22.1版发布 - 跨平台JavaScript环境新选择
- Infix修复发布:探索新的中缀处理方式
- 罕见疾病酶替代疗法药物非临床研究指导原则报告
- Node.js v10.20.0 版本发布,性能卓越的服务器端JavaScript
- hap-java-client:Java实现的HAP客户端库解析
- Shreyas Satish的GitHub博客自动化静态站点技术解析
- vtomole个人博客网站建设与维护经验分享
- MEAN.JS全栈解决方案:打造MongoDB、Express、AngularJS和Node.js应用
- 东南大学网络空间安全学院复试代码解析